How Welbihist M 20mg/10mg Tablet works:
Each Welbihist M 20mg/10mg tablet unites bilastine, an antihistamine, with montelukast, a leukotriene receptor antagonist. Bilastine counteracts allergic reactions like itching, swelling, and skin rashes by inhibiting histamine release. Montelukast's mechanism involves leukotriene blockage, thereby lessening airway inflammation and providing both asthma prevention and allergy symptom relief.
